Arundel Is Second

NO WRITER ATTRIBUTED

Arthur W. Arundel '50, riding his chestnut gelding Red Peril, captured second place in the annual Point to Point Five Mile Steeplechase yesterday at Warrenton, Virginia. Arundel's mount finished close behind the winner, Mallory Nash's Lord Gay.
